Trek through the wild and remote Manaslu region around Mount Manaslu, the world's eighth-highest mountain at 8,163 meters. Known as one of Nepal's "best kept secret" trekking areas, the Manaslu region is far less crowded than Everest Base Camp and the Annapurna Circuit, with about 10 times fewer trekkers on the Manaslu Trail. This journey combines dramatic Himalayan scenery, remote mountain villages, and rich Tibetan Buddhist culture, culminating in the crossing of the spectacular Larkya La Pass.
